Abstract

Abstract Purpose We have identified 34 genes of interest that can distinguish post-mastectomy cancer patients into high- and low-risk of locoregional recurrence (LRR) in 2006. In this study, we validate the performance of 18 of 34 genes in prediction of LRR after mastectomy and breast conserving surgery (BCS). Materials and methods A total of 124 breast cancer patients who underwent mastectomy from 2005 to 2012 and had DNA microarray study on the primary tumor tissues were chosen for this study. Eligible patients should have no post-mastectomy radiotherapy (PMRT) with a minimum of 2-year follow-up. Among the 34 genes in previous report, only 30 genes could be found in Affymetrix U95 to U133 Plus2.0 array. Eighteen of 30 genes (18-Gene classifier) were used to distinguish low-risk and high-risk patients. Patients with 18-Gene score 31 or more were defined as high-risk and score less than 31 defined as low-risk group. We then examined the performance of the 18-Gene classifier in breast conserving patients (n=87) who usually had adjuvant radiotherapy (94%) and were treated in the same study periods. Results The overall accuracy of the prediction of LRR is 87% (sensitivity 91% and specificity 87%). By the 18-Gene classifier, the 5-year LRR rate in high-risk group was 42%, and in low-risk group <1% (p < 0.0001). The predictive ability of LRR by the 18-Gene classifier in BCS patients is independent from adjuvant radiotherapy, and is consistent with the performance in mastectomy patients.
